This minimalist, modern one-bedroom apartment is the perfect base for a leisurely city break. Put on the coffee-maker and kick off the morning with breakfast on the shared rooftop terrace, while taking in the view of Mexico City. In the evening, catch up on work or enjoy a quiet night in front of the Chromecast TV. This bolthole is a mere two-minute stroll from lively Avenida Álvaro Obregón and its countless shops, fountains and sculptures. The area has more restaurants, cafés and bars than you’d manage to explore in one single visit, so rest assured your taste buds won’t get bored. Contemporary art galleries, traditional farmers markets and salsa bars lie at your doorstep. The concierge team can book you a restaurant table, tickets to a concert, tours of museums and transport to all places of interest. If you’d rather stay at home, just ask them to have your groceries delivered to your doorstep and enjoy cooking away in the fully-equipped kitchen.

About Mexico City
Tenochtitlan, el Distrito Federal, now CDMX – Mexico City has been known by many names throughout its centuries-long history. Yet, the capital often surprises first-time visitors who know it as nothing more than a sprawling megalopolis around which the Mexican universe rotates.
